Uttar Pradesh crime branch cop shot at in north Delhi’s Timarpur

NEWDELHI: An Uttar Pradesh (UP) crime branch sub-inspector (SI) was injured after being shot at by an alleged criminal in the early hours of Saturday in north Delhi’s Timarpur area.

The incident took place when the sub-inspector, along with a team of policemen, had gone to arrest a suspect, who managed to flee, said police.

The Delhi Police were not informed about the operation.

The injured policeman, identified as Jaiveer Singh, was shot in his right leg. He underwent a surgery at a private hospital in Vaishali, Ghaziabad. His condition was stated to be out of danger.

Police said the suspect, Shahnawaz alias Tunda, was wanted by the UP Police in half a dozen cases of extortion, attempt to murder and firing that were registered at various police stations in Meerut and adjoining areas in UP. He carried a reward of Rs 50,000 for his arrest, which had been declared by the UP Police a couple of months ago.

Deputy commission­er of police (north) Nupur Prasad said the firing took place when a ten member crime branch team reached Sanjay Basti in Timarpur to arrest one Shahnawaz after receiving informatio­n that he was hiding in a house arranged by lawyer, Mahesh Chandra.

“We are registerin­g a case of attempt to murder and firing at a public servant during duty. The lawyer will be booked for harbouring a wanted criminal,” said DCP Prasad.

Meerut (city) superinten­dent of police, Ran Vijay Singh, said the crime branch team had reached Indirapura­m while searching for Shahnawaz after receiving atip that the man was hiding there.

“As the informer was not aware of the exact address where Shahnawaz was hiding, our team members tried to identify his hideout and nab him,” said Singh.

While the raiding team was looking for the house, a man spotted the policemen and alerted Shahnawaz, saying the UP Police had come to arrest him.

“Immediatel­y after, Shahnawaz fired a bullet that sub-inspector Jaiveer who was standing near the door of a house. Shahnawaz then fled along with the lawyer,” said the Meerut SP
